HomeMy WebLinkAboutOrdinances - No. 638ORDINANCE NO. 638 APPROVING THE ANNEXATION OF THE COK ADDITION TO THl3 CITY OF LODI AND DliCLARING THAT THK SAME IS ANNEXED TO AND MADK PART OF THK CITY OF LODI WHEREAS, the Boundary Commission of San Joaquin County did on the 12th day of January, 1959 approve the boundary line description of the hereinafter described territory, proposed for annexation to the City of Lodi, as to definiteness and certainty, and WHKFi&AS, on the 21st day of January, 1959, the City Council of the City of Lodi did initiate proceedings and declare its intention to annex to said City the hereinafter described unin- habited territory, thereupon Resolution No. 2193, giving notice of the proposed annexation and of the time and place for the hearing of protests against such annexation, was adopted by said City Council, such hearing to be held in the City Council Chambers, City Hall, Lodi, California, beginning at 8:OO o'clock p.m. of Wednesday, March 4, 1959, and WHEBEAS, subsequent to the adoption of said Resolution No. 2193, conforming therewith and with the provisions of the "Annexation of Uninhabited Territory Act of 1939", notice was given owners of property within the territory proposed for annexa- tion by publication of said Resolution No. 2193 in a newspaper of general circulation printed and published in the City of Lodi as is evidenced by affidavit thereof on file and of record in the office of the City Clerk of the City of Lodi, said publica- tion being completed more than twenty days prior to the date set in Resolution No. 2193, and WRLiAS, on the 4th day of March, 1959 at the hour of 8:OO o'clock p.m. of said day, in the City Council Chambers, City Hall, Lodi, California, pursuant to resolution and notice afore- said, the City Council of the City of Lodi did hold and conduct 1. a public hearing for the hearing of protests or objections against the annexation of said territory to the City of Lodi, and said protests being heard, considered and passed upon by said City Council, and found to have been made by owners of less than one-half of the assessed value of the territory pro- posed to be annexed as shown by the last equalized assessment roll of San Joaquin County, California, now therefore TH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F LODI DO&S ORDAIN AS FOLLOWS: Section 1. The annexation of the following described unin- habited territory in San Joaquin County, contiguous to the City of Lodi, designated "Coe Addition" is hereby approved and the same is hereby declared to be annexed to and made part of the City of Lodi: A portion of the Southwest quarter of Section 36, Township 4 North,Range 6 bast, Mount Diablo Base and Meridian, San Joaquin County, and being more particularly described as follows: Commencing at an axle marking the Southwest cor- ner of said quarter section as indicated on a Map of Survey filed for record April 2, 1951 in Volume 8, page 155, Record of Surveys, San Joaquin County Records; thence North 89' 57' East along the South'line of said quarter section, which line is also the center line of Turner Road, 577.2 feet to a point; thence North 1' 23' West, 30 feet to a point on the North line of Tur- ner Road, which point is the true point of beginning; thence North 1' 23' West along a line, also a boundary line of the City of Lodi, construed as the East line of that certain 3.23 acre parcel filed for record . March 31, 1953 in Volume 1508 of Official Records, page 518, San Joaquin County Records, 100 feet; 2. thence North 8qP 57' East and parallel to the said South line, 70 feet; thence South lo 23' East, 100 feet to a point on the North line of Turner Road; thence South 89' 57' West, 70 feet along the North line of Turner Road, also a City boundary line, to the point of beginning; the described parcel con- taining 0.16 acre, more or less. Reference is hereby made to a map or plat on file in the office of the City Clerk of this City fielineating the boundaries next above described. Section 2. This ordinance shall be published one time in the "Lodi News-Sentineln, a daily newspaper of general circula- tion printed and published in the City of Lodi and shall be in force and take effect thirty days from and after its passage. Section 3. Upon the effective date of this ordinance, the City Clerk shall immediately prepare under seal a certified copy of the ordinance, giving the date of its passage, and transmit it to the Secretary of State. She shall also comply with the provisions of such statutes as may be applicable hereto to effect the purposes hereof. Approved this 18th day of March, 1959.
